NettetJohn Rattray (1707-1771) signed the original 13 Rules of Golf drawn up in March 1744. Eleven golfers competed in this first “Open” golf tournament played over Leith Links on 2nd April that year. Edinburgh Town Council enacted 11 tournament regulations dated 7th March, demanded written rules and commissioned a silver club as the prize. NettetJohn Rattray was one of a number of eminent golfers of his time. He was mentioned in the World’s first golf publication ‘The Goff” in 1743, which refers to him as ‘Rattray for skill’. John Rattray (22 September 1707 – 5 July 1771) was an Edinburgh surgeon who served as surgeon to Prince Charles Edward Stuart during the Jacobite rising of 1745. In 1751 he again won the golf competition for the silver club and continued to practice as a surgeon until at least 1766. He died in Edinburgh on 5 July 1771.
